IRF840PBF by Vishay Intertechnologies

Overview of IRF840PBF by Vishay Intertechnologies

The IRF840PBF is a N-Channel Power Field-Effect Transistor that operates at a continuous drain current of 8A, with a drain source voltage (Vds) of 500V and on-resistance Rds(On) of 0.85Ohm. This MOSFET is encapsulated in a TO-220AB package, adhering to RoHS compliance standards. Its threshold voltage Vgs stands at 4V, and it has a power dissipation capacity making it suitable for high-efficiency applications. The device’s construction relies on silicon as the semiconductor material, enhancing its performance in a variety of electronic applications. With a built-in diode, the part ensures reliability and efficiency in its operation. As part of the Power Field-Effect Transistors subcategory, this component offers versatility and high performance for electronic designs requiring precise control of high-voltage power.

Industry Applications for IRF840PBF

The versatility of the IRF840PBF allows it to be potentially applied in various industries, following a thorough analysis for compatibility with specific standards and requirements. Here are some illustrative use cases:

  • Industrial Automation: The MOSFET’s high drain-source voltage and robust on-resistance characteristics might make it suitable for controlling motors, actuators, and other heavy-duty industrial equipment. The built-in diode can provide reverse voltage protection, a valuable feature in industrial control circuits.
  • Computing and Data Storage: In power supply units (PSUs) for computers and servers, the IRF840PBF could be utilized for efficient power conversion and management, given its high power dissipation capacity and switching capabilities.
  • Consumer Electronics: In power management circuits within devices like laptops, gaming consoles, and televisions, the MOSFET’s efficient operation might enhance energy savings and reduce heat generation.
  • Aerospace and Defense: Although not specifically mentioned as meeting military specifications, components like the IRF840PBF, owing to their high-voltage handling, might find applications in less critical subsystems of aerospace and defense projects, following necessary validation for these demanding environments.

Note: These potential industry applications are illustrative and conditional. Design teams should verify the component’s adherence to industry standards and specific application requirements before implementation.
